What Causes This Problem
- Clogs caused by excessive toilet paper or foreign objects can occur.
- Faulty plumbing or damaged pipes may lead to unexpected overflows.
- Malfunctioning toilets can fail to drain properly, resulting in spills.
- Blockages in sewer lines can cause backups into your home.
In Hartley, heavy rainfall can overwhelm local plumbing systems, making clogs more likely. Frequently Asked Questions
How Important Is Bathroom Water Damage Cleanup?
Bathroom water damage cleanup is crucial, especially after a toilet overflow, to prevent mold and structural damage to your home, which is why we offer bathroom water damage cleanup in Hartley.
What Should I Do Immediately After an Overflow?
Immediately turn off the water supply, and attempt to assess the extent of the overflow to determine if professional help is needed.
How Can I Prevent Future Toilet Overflows?
Regular maintenance of plumbing systems and avoiding flushing non-flushable items can help prevent future incidents.
Is It Safe to Clean Up an Overflow Myself?
Handling toilet overflow can expose you to contaminants; we recommend hiring professionals for thorough and safe cleanup.
